Dualscreen combining AMD and Intel GPU causes crash

Anything that prevents you from playing the game properly. Do you have issues playing for the game, downloading it or successfully running it on your computer? Let us know here.
AregHio
Manual Inserter
Manual Inserter
Posts: 1
Joined: Sun Apr 10, 2016 4:08 am
Contact:

Dualscreen combining AMD and Intel GPU causes crash

Post by AregHio »

this is what the error told me to do. i was told to post the currrent log info onto the forums so please help ive tried most things.
like restarting computer, reinstalling, verifying game cache (on steam), launch options, and updating windows. PLEASE help


[/i] 0.001 2016-04-09 23:01:07; Factorio 0.12.30 (Build 17998, win64, steam)
0.001 Operating system: Windows 7 Service Pack 1
0.001 Program arguments: "C:\Program Files (x86)\Steam\steamapps\common\Factorio\bin\x64\Factorio.exe"
0.001 Read data path: C:/Program Files (x86)/Steam/steamapps/common/Factorio/data
0.001 Write data path: C:/Users/"username"/AppData/Roaming/Factorio
0.001 Binaries path: C:/Program Files (x86)/Steam/steamapps/common/Factorio/bin
0.011 Graphics options: [FullScreen: true] [VSync: false] [UIScale: 100%] [MultiSampling: OFF] [Graphics quality: normal] [Video memory usage: low] [Light scale: 100%] [Screen: 0]
0.012 Available display adapters: 2
0.012 [0]: \\.\DISPLAY1 - Intel(R) HD Graphics 4000 {0x8000001, [1920,-257], 900x1600, 32bit, 60Hz}
0.012 [3]: \\.\DISPLAY4 - AMD Radeon HD 7700 Series {0x05, [0,0], 1920x1200, 32bit, 60Hz}
0.012 Create display on adapter 0. Size 1280x720 at position [0, 422].
Factorio crashed. Generating symbolized stacktrace, please wait ...
c:\cygwin64\tmp\factorio-eohbbq\libraries\stackwalker\stackwalker.cpp (923): StackWalker::ShowCallstack
c:\cygwin64\tmp\factorio-eohbbq\src\util\logger.cpp (306): Logger::writeStacktrace
c:\cygwin64\tmp\factorio-eohbbq\src\util\logger.cpp (360): Logger::logStacktrace
c:\cygwin64\tmp\factorio-eohbbq\src\util\crashhandler.cpp (84): CrashHandler::writeStackTrace
c:\cygwin64\tmp\factorio-eohbbq\src\util\crashhandler.cpp (174): CrashHandler::SignalHandler
f:\dd\vctools\crt\crtw32\misc\winxfltr.c (372): _XcptFilter
f:\dd\vctools\crt\crtw32\startup\crt0.c (267): __tmainCRTStartup$filt$0
f:\dd\vctools\crt\crtw32\misc\amd64\chandler.c (162): __C_specific_handler
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 0000000077AD8BBD)
0000000077AD8BBD (ntdll): (filename not available): RtlDecodePointer
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 0000000077AC875F)
0000000077AC875F (ntdll): (filename not available): RtlUnwindEx
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 0000000077AFD348)
0000000077AFD348 (ntdll): (filename not available): KiUserExceptionDispatcher
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 000007FEE5B0462F)
000007FEE5B0462F (atig6txx): (filename not available): XopOpenLinkedAdapter
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 000007FEE5AFCAD5)
000007FEE5AFCAD5 (atig6txx): (filename not available): XopOpenLinkedAdapter
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 000007FEE5AFB169)
000007FEE5AFB169 (atig6txx): (filename not available): XopOpenLinkedAdapter
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 000007FEE5AF499E)
000007FEE5AF499E (atig6txx): (filename not available): SetThunkProxyBypassMode
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 00000000682929A3)
00000000682929A3 (atio6axx): (filename not available): DrvPresentBuffers
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 00000000691EE811)
00000000691EE811 (atio6axx): (filename not available): DrvPresentBuffers
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 00000000683A084D)
00000000683A084D (atio6axx): (filename not available): DrvPresentBuffers
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 0000000068FC2881)
0000000068FC2881 (atio6axx): (filename not available): DrvPresentBuffers
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 0000000068FC2A38)
0000000068FC2A38 (atio6axx): (filename not available): DrvPresentBuffers
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 0000000068FC2477)
0000000068FC2477 (atio6axx): (filename not available): DrvPresentBuffers
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 0000000068263A11)
0000000068263A11 (atio6axx): (filename not available): getEGLInterface
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 0000000068265797)
0000000068265797 (atio6axx): (filename not available): DrvDescribePixelFormat
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 000007FEF1FE52EA)
000007FEF1FE52EA (atig6pxx): (filename not available): DrvDescribePixelFormat
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 000007FEEE3AA99D)
000007FEEE3AA99D (OPENGL32): (filename not available): wglDescribePixelFormat
ERROR: SymGetLineFromAddr64, GetLastError: 487 (Address: 000007FEFDDC9C26)
000007FEFDDC9C26 (GDI32): (filename not available): DescribePixelFormat
c:\cygwin64\tmp\factorio-eohbbq\libraries\allegro\src\win\wgl_disp.c (847): get_available_pixel_formats_old
c:\cygwin64\tmp\factorio-eohbbq\libraries\allegro\src\win\wgl_disp.c (909): select_pixel_format
c:\cygwin64\tmp\factorio-eohbbq\libraries\allegro\src\win\wgl_disp.c (991): create_display_internals
c:\cygwin64\tmp\factorio-eohbbq\libraries\allegro\src\win\wgl_disp.c (1083): wgl_create_display
c:\cygwin64\tmp\factorio-eohbbq\libraries\allegro\src\display.c (55): al_create_display
c:\cygwin64\tmp\factorio-eohbbq\src\graphics\display.cpp (98): Display::Display
c:\cygwin64\tmp\factorio-eohbbq\src\globalcontext.cpp (573): GlobalContext::loadAllegro
c:\cygwin64\tmp\factorio-eohbbq\src\globalcontext.cpp (324): GlobalContext::init
c:\cyg
posila
Former Staff
Former Staff
Posts: 5448
Joined: Thu Jun 11, 2015 1:35 pm
Contact:

Re: Dualscreen combining AMD and Intel GPU causes crash

Post by posila »

Hi, we made a workaround for this, but I suppose it doesn't work 100%. Problem is that you have one screen connected to AMD GPU and second screen to Intel GPU, which for some reason crashes AMD OpenGL driver.

Set launch options in Factorio properties in Steam to

Code: Select all

--force-d3d
Post Reply

Return to “Technical Help”